eaSIP : IMS Location

 

Within an IMS network, each SIP message must contain the end user location: P-Access-Network-Info (PANI) header is used for this purpose.

This header contains information on the access network that the UA is using to get IP connectivity.

Format: P-Access-Network-Info: ADSL;network-provided;dsl-location= »CP-22300″

Some PBXs in front of a P-CSCF are not compliant and don’t add the header leading to an interconnection issue. eaSIP can easily solves the problem by adding statically by configuration or dynamically with an external database connection needed headers on a given request before accessing IMS network:
